What Is an Abdominoplasty?



A stomach tuck, additionally called abdominoplasty, is a medical treatment designed to eliminate excess skin and fat from your stomach area, while also tightening up the underlying muscular tissues. A tummy put may be what you need if you have actually battled with loosened skin or stubborn fat after weight aging, pregnancy, or loss. The treatment can improve your body contour, resulting in a flatter and more toned look.


It's critical to understand that a stomach put is not a weight-loss solution. Consulting with a qualified cosmetic surgeon can aid you consider the benefits against the dangers, guaranteeing you make a notified choice.

The Different Sorts Of Stomach Tucks



When thinking about an abdominoplasty, it is necessary to know that there are a number of types developed to deal with different demands and choices. The full belly tuck, or tummy tuck, involves a larger laceration and gets rid of excess skin and fat from the whole abdominal area. A miniature tummy tuck might be the ideal selection if you're mainly concerned regarding the location listed below your stubborn belly button. This option needs a smaller sized laceration and concentrates on the lower abdomen.


For those who've had numerous pregnancies or considerable weight loss, a circumferential abdominoplasty can provide a more detailed service by raising the abdominal area, buttocks, and thighs. If you're looking for refined adjustments, a non-surgical tummy put may be an option, using methods like lipo or skin firm. Understanding these choices can assist you choose the most effective method for your body and objectives.

Financial Considerations



When thinking about a stomach put, recognizing the economic effects is crucial. Assess the total price of the treatment, which can consist of doctor costs, anesthetic, and facility fees. Don't neglect to consider any kind of additional costs like post-operative garments and follow-up sees. Check if your insurance policy covers any type of component of the procedure, as most consider it cosmetic and won't give protection. You need to likewise think of financing choices or layaway plan offered by the clinic, which can make the procedure a lot more convenient. Take into consideration the possible impact on your finances throughout recuperation, as you might take time off job. Considering these aspects will aid you make an educated choice regarding proceeding with the tummy tuck.

Surgical Risks Included



While a stomach tuck can boost your body contour, it is essential to be familiar with the surgical dangers involved. Difficulties can develop during or after the treatment, consisting of infection, bleeding, and anesthesia-related concerns. You may experience negative reactions to medicines or blood clots, which can be serious. There's additionally the opportunity of bad wound recovery, causing marks that might not fade as preferred. Liquid build-up under the skin, understood as seroma, can take place and might need drain. Furthermore, some people report dissatisfaction with their outcomes, which can result in more procedures. Recognizing these risks is crucial in making an educated decision about your abdominoplasty and guaranteeing you're gotten ready for the journey ahead.

Healing Process After a Stomach Put



As you start your recovery after a belly put, it is necessary to recognize what to anticipate during this recovery procedure. Originally, you'll experience swelling, wounding, and discomfort, which is normal. Your specialist will supply particular directions on discomfort management, including medicines to assist ease any type of pain.


For the first couple of days, you'll need to rest and avoid exhausting tasks. It's necessary to maintain your incisions dry and clean to avoid infection. You'll likely put on a compression garment to sustain your abdomen and decrease swelling.


As you proceed, you can slowly reintroduce light activities, yet listen to your body-- if something feels too laborious, it's finest to resist. Follow-up visits are essential to guarantee correct healing. Lots of people can go back to work in about 2 to four weeks, but full recuperation might take several months. Patience is key as you heal!

Often Asked Concerns



For how long Does an Abdominoplasty Procedure Commonly Take?



A stomach put procedure generally takes concerning 2 to 5 hours, depending on the complexity. You'll intend to plan for a recovery period afterward, which can considerably impact your general timeline and recovery procedure.


Will a Belly Put Impact My Ability to Obtain Pregnant?



A tummy put won't directly affect your ability to get pregnant, but it can change your stomach muscles and skin. Consider talking about timing with your specialist in advance. if maternity is in your future plans.


Can I Incorporate a Stomach Put With Other Surgeries?



Yes, you can incorporate a stomach put with various other surgical treatments, like lipo or breast enhancement. However, reviewing your certain objectives and health and wellness with your specialist's important to ensure security and perfect results.


What Is the Expense Range for an Abdominoplasty?



An abdominoplasty normally expenses in between $6,000 and $12,000. Aspects like your place, surgeon's experience, and specific treatment details can influence the last cost. Constantly speak with your cosmetic surgeon for a precise quote.


Are Belly Tuck Results Permanent?



Belly put results can be lasting, but they aren't totally irreversible. If you get or lose significant weight, or experience pregnancy, your outcomes may transform. Maintaining a secure weight helps protect your face-lift.
